Asylum seekers are being placed by the Home Office and its contractors in hotels across the country amid an "unprecedented increase" in the number of asylum cases this … WebGreat Yarmouth, also called Yarmouth, town and borough (district), administrative county of Norfolk, England. The borough stretches for 15 miles (24 km) along the North Sea on the eastern side of the county and includes agricultural tracts and marshes in its hinterland. The town of Great Yarmouth is the borough’s administrative centre. The town stands on a …
